Our habitat management team carries out heathland restoration, woodland management, tree felling/management, scrub clearance, stump and bracken herbicide treatment, reptile/amphibian/badger exclusion fence installation, and a range of habitat creation, restoration, enhancement and management techniques. The team comprises staff from backgrounds in Wildlife Trusts, RSPB and other NGOs, local authorities, rail, road and general arboriculture.
